You might be wondering why we recommend different developer volumes. The answer is pretty simple: The 20 volume developer can … WebWhat is the exact ratio of developer to dye? For most dyes, the ratio is one to one. If you’re bleaching your hair or trying to get a bright blonde, you’ll want to use one part dye to two parts developer. That’s also the ratio for any toner colors. The best way to make …

WebMar 19, 2014 · How to use high lift dye. To use high lift color, mix it with 40 vol developer in a 1 to 2 ratio of high lift color to 40 vol developer unless directions for the specific brand being used say otherwise.
